ISSUANCE OF THIS PERMIT DOES NOT CONFER A WATER RIGHT
CONDITIONS OF APPROVAL
1) This well shall be used in such a way as to cause no material injury to existing water rights. The issuance of this permit
does not assure the applicant that no injury will occur to another vested water right or preclude another owner of a vested
water right from seeking relief in a civil court action.
2) The construction of this well shall be in compliance with the Water Well Construction Rules 2 CCR 402-2, unless approval
of a variance has been granted by the State Board of Examiners of Water Well Construction and Pump Installation
Contractors in accordance with Rule 18.
3) Approved pursuant to CRS 37-92-602(3)(c) for the relocation of an existing well, permit no. 42713. The old well must be
plugged in accordance with Rule 16 of the Water Well Construction Rules within ninety (90) days of completion of the new
well. The enclosed Well Abandonment Report form must be completed and submitted to affirm that the old well was
plugged.
4) The use of ground water from this well is limited to fire protection, ordinary household purposes inside not more than
three (3) single family dwellings, the irrigation of not more than one (1) acre of home gardens and lawns, and the watering
of domestic animals.
5) Production from this well is restricted to the Laramie -Fox Hills aquifer, which corresponds to the interval between 355 feet
and 651 feet below the ground surface. Plain casing shall be installed and grouted to prevent production from other zones.
6) The depth to the top of the Laramie -Fox Hills aquifer is approximate. To ensure the exclusion of poor quality water from
zones immediately above the aquifer, plain casing and grout shall extend through the lowermost coal and/or carbonaceous
shale that overlies the Laramie sand portion of the aquifer.
7) The maximum pumping rate of this well shall not exceed 15 GPM, as requested by the applicant.
8) This well shall be constructed not more than 200 feet from the location specified on this permit.
NOTE: The ability of this well to withdraw its authorized amount of water from this non-renewable aquifer may be less than
the 100 years upon which the amount of water in the aquifer is allocated, due to anticipated water level declines.
NOTE: To ensure a maximum productive life of this well, perforated casing should be set through the entire producing
interval of the approved zone or aquifer indicated above.
NOTE: This well is decreed in Division 1 Water Court Case no. W-4962 for 0.04 CFS, domestic and stock watering use.
